Best Allentown Public Preschools (2025-26)

For the 2025-26 school year, there is 1 public preschool serving 543 students in Allentown, NJ.
The top ranked public preschool in Allentown, NJ is Newell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Allentown, NJ public preschool have an average math proficiency score of 47% (versus the New Jersey public pre school average of 36%), and reading proficiency score of 57% (versus the 44% statewide average). Pre schools in Allentown have an average ranking of 6/10, which is in the top 50% of New Jersey public pre schools.
Minority enrollment is 19% of the student body (majority Hispanic and Asian), which is less than the New Jersey public preschool average of 64% (majority Hispanic).
